Join host Roy Thomas Padgham for your weekly hit of wisdom and wit. This week, Dr. Tam offers her best Halloween advice; Edna instructs city folk on closing up their cottages; Dick asks why Canadians drive SUVs; Colborne is rocked by a conspiracy theory; Canadian border agents crack down on lettuce; Sara wonders about making ATVs street legal; Italians cock up barriers for flood control and tourist traffic in Venice; Bavarian postal workers make an embarrassing discovery; a new international space race targets the moon; and Hugo worries about bad omens sealed in ancient sarcophagi.
